What Are Foldable Tables?

Foldable tables are versatile furniture pieces designed for easy storage and transport. Their innovative mechanisms allow you to collapse the table to a more compact size, making them perfect for homes with limited space or for occasions that require temporary setups. Typically constructed with lightweight materials such as aluminium or plastic, these tables often come with sturdy legs that support a range of weights, ensuring durability without sacrificing portability.

Styles and Materials

Available in a variety of styles, foldable tables can suit any aesthetic—from sleek, modern designs to traditional wooden finishes. For instance, a simple plastic folding table is ideal for outdoor events, while a more decorative wooden option can seamlessly blend into your living room décor. Many models also feature adjustable heights, catering to different uses, whether it’s a dinner party or a crafting session.

Comparing Durability and Maintenance

When it comes to choosing a table, understanding how durability and maintenance play into your decision can significantly impact your long-term satisfaction and investment choice.

Material Matters

Foldable tables are often crafted from lighter materials such as plastic or thin metals, which enhances their portability but may compromise longevity. For example, while a foldable table might serve well for occasional use, frequent assembly and disassembly can lead to stress on hinges and connections, ultimately reducing its lifespan.

In contrast, extendable tables are typically constructed with more robust materials, like solid wood or high-quality engineered wood. This not only contributes to their sturdiness but also means they can withstand everyday use and the inevitable wear that comes with family gatherings or dinner parties.

Maintenance Requirements

Foldable tables generally require minimal maintenance, often just needing a quick wipe-down with a damp cloth. However, stains or scratches can become more pronounced on high-contrast colours, making them less forgiving over time.

Extendable tables, while requiring a bit more care—especially if they have a wood finish—often come with the advantage of preserving their beauty through the years. Regular polishing and protective coatings can help maintain their appearance and mitigate damage. For instance, a good wood conditioner can keep a solid oak table looking fresh and prevent cracks.

Cost Considerations

When it comes to selecting between foldable and extendable tables, cost plays a pivotal role in your decision-making process. While both types offer their unique advantages and are available in a variety of styles, understanding the financial dynamics can guide you toward the right choice for your budget.

Price Ranges

Foldable tables typically come with a lower price tag, with basic models starting around £30 and going up to about £150 for sturdier options. Due to their simpler construction and lighter materials, they cater well to those seeking economical solutions, especially for temporary or occasional use.

In contrast, extendable tables generally range from £100 to over £1,000, depending on materials, design, and brand reputation. For example, a well-crafted extendable wood table not only costs more upfront but also offers a greater sense of permanence and style.

Factors Influencing Cost

Several factors can influence the pricing of these tables:

Materials: Solid wood and high-end finishes will naturally escalate the price of extendable tables.
Size and Mechanism: The complexity of the extension mechanism in an extendable table can impact its cost, with more sophisticated designs usually being pricier.
Brand Value: Well-known brands often command higher prices due to the assurance of quality and design.

Value for Money Over Time

While the initial cost may seem daunting for extendable tables, consider their value over time. These tables are often viewed as investments—durable pieces that can serve your family for generations. Conversely, foldable tables may need replacement sooner as wear and tear accumulate, potentially incurring greater costs over time.
